📝 Abstract
This paper develops uniform inference and certified capacity decisions for an estimated financial stability boundary. Conditional risk, temporary cross-impact, and effective risk-bearing capacity are jointly estimated from dependent observations. Conventional pointwise inference is reliable at a separated simple spectral root but can fail near semisimple or defective collisions. Projecting a valid joint confidence region for the underlying inputs avoids this local approximation and yields a three-way regime decision with abstention and a one-sided capacity bound. A verified two-dimensional implementation keeps numerical error from creating a resolved sign. Structural simulations recover the predicted tradeoff between coverage and resolution, while observed-risk stresses distinguish statistical abstention from an insufficient computational budget. The financial conclusions remain conditional on the identification of cross-impact, the normalization of capacity, and stability of the inputs over the action horizon.
